How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bradenton Bch?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Bradenton Bch Studio Apartments | $1,706 | $850 | $2,213 |
Bradenton Bch 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,701 | $507 | $2,666 |
Bradenton Bch 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,048 | $607 | $3,333 |
Bradenton Bch 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,445 | $689 | $3,980 |
